Bolland Out of Chicago Lineup for 3-4 Months

It’s tough to lose a player from the lineup but I’m sure the Chicago Blackhawks were particularly unhappy to learn that Dave Bolland would be on the injured reserve for 3-4 months.
The 23-year-old center had to have surgery to repair a herniated disk in his back.  In 13 games this season, he had two goals and four assists.  He wasn’t exactly on fire but you never know how someone’s game is going to progress through a season and now we just won’t know.
